第一个文件合并后,命令行上的hg merge挂起

时间:2018-03-06 17:51:25

标签: mercurial p4merge

我已将命令行hg配置为使用p4merge。

当我在分支中合并并且存在冲突时,hg打开p4merge,我解决问题,保存,然后关闭p4合并。

同时......

命令行卡在了:

运行合并工具p4mergeosx for file

没有办法告诉命令行我已经完成并且需要继续前进。我唯一能做的就是杀死整个合并,然后取消整个操作,我需要重新开始。

我该如何解决这个问题?

其他合并工具也会发生这种情况。

感谢您的帮助。

3 个答案:

答案 0 :(得分:0)

您可以尝试使用调试工具调试Mercurial命令。尝试将此添加到您的命令中,也许您将获得一些有用的信息

--debug --traceback

希望有所帮助

答案 1 :(得分:0)

答案:改用meld。 Waaaay更好。

答案 2 :(得分:0)

我遇到了FileMerge的确切问题。

保存相关文件后,您还必须退出 FileMerge(在Mac上为command q),而不仅仅是关闭它。

再次,这在使用FileMerge时解决了我的问题-希望p4merge是类似的情况。